Tax is calculated on the value of the consideration at the following rates: amounts up to and including $55,000: 0.5% amounts exceeding $55,000, up to and including $250,000: 1.0% amounts exceeding $250,000: 1.5% amounts exceeding $400,000, where the land contains one or two single family residences: 2.0%.

Who pays land transfer tax? Buyers of houses and condos in Ontario pay land transfer tax when they purchase a property Sellers never pay. Your lawyer will arrange for land transfer taxes to be paid when the deed to the new home is transferred in your name (on closing day).
